Gold
Gold serves as the lifeblood of Magic Chess: Go Go, acting as the primary currency for acquiring heroes, rerolling the shop, and elevating your commander's level. Here's how you can accumulate Gold:
- Round Wins: Triumphing in rounds rewards you with gold.
- Losing Streaks: Interestingly, a series of losses can also grant you gold, serving as a comeback mechanism.
- Winning Streaks: A string of victories will net you extra gold.
- Interest: By saving gold, you can earn bonus interest at the end of each round (1 gold per 10 gold saved, with a cap at 5 gold).
- Commander Abilities: Certain commanders, such as Remy or Ragnar, come with gold-based passive abilities that can boost your earnings.
